Mother Mary’s Holy Rosary: Source of Hope, Light of Faith

The GKK Sto. Rosario, Balinsuag celebrated their 4th patronal fiesta last October 7, 2025. With the theme “Sta. Maria, Rayna sa Santos nga Rosaryo: Tuburan sa Paglaum, Kahayag sa Pagtuo,” the celebration reminded everyone of the hope and faith that can be found in the maternal love of our Mother Mary, the Queen of the Most Holy Rosary.

Rev. Fr. Amado Arroyo, Parish Priest, presided over the Holy Mass. In his homily, he emphasized the value of having a relationship with our Mother. “Palaban gyud ta sa atong inahan, no?” he said, expressing that in all the circumstances we face, we must always turn to our Mother, for her maternal love will always protect and guide us. He also shared that the Holy Rosary has been a significant part of his journey to priesthood.

Furthermore, Fr. Arroyo commended the GSLs and members for their dedication and involvement in the GKK, despite the challenges of the road and the distance it takes to gather as a community.

After the Holy Mass, a fellowship lunch was shared by the GSLs and members together with Fr. Arroyo and visitors from various GKKs in Zone 2.

Afterwards, the PSB hosted fun parlor games that filled the atmosphere with laughter and excitement, entertaining both the children and the adults who joyfully watched them take part in the activities.

It was indeed a happy fiesta, a day of thanksgiving for another year celebrated by the community, with Mother Mary as their guide, the bearer of hope and the light of faith.
